While Giggleswick Station offers a straightforward setup, it's important to note the absence of a ticket office and ticket machines. Travelers are encouraged to secure their tickets online before arriving. For those requiring assistance, there's a customer help point, but keep in mind that the station is unstaffed. However, support can be requested via a designated helpline. For visually or hearing impaired passengers, the station is equipped with an induction loop and some step-free access, though it's advisable to check in advance given the platform's barrow crossing that may pose challenges.
It's also worth mentioning that Giggleswick provides no facilities for food, drink, or shopping within its premises. Therefore, if you need refreshments or cash, it would be wise to plan accordingly before arriving at the station. Despite these limitations, bicycle storage is available, making it convenient for those exploring the area on two wheels.
Getting to and from Giggleswick Station is quite manageable with a few transport links. There’s the availability of a rail replacement service situated in the station car park. For taxi services, visitors can explore options via the Cab4You service. Although bus services aren’t directly available at the station, planning your onward journey ahead of time using a printable timetable can ensure a hassle-free trip.
While cycle hire is not available at the station, the area around Giggleswick is lovely for cycling, and you can store your bike securely while you travel by train.

Cardiff Queen Street station is equipped with everything you need for a comfortable and accessible travel experience. The ticket office operates from as early as 6 am on weekdays and has plenty of ticket machines available throughout the station. You can collect tickets bought online from these machines and they're easily accessible near the main entrance. The station offers step-free access across all platforms via lifts, making it highly accessible. Accessible toilets and baby changing facilities are conveniently located on Platform 4 for those traveling with little ones.
For those who might need extra assistance, staff is available to help from 05:15 to midnight on most days. Despite the lack of eateries or shops, the station offers public Wi-Fi so you can stay connected on the go. If cycling is your preferred mode to and from the station, you'll find ample cycle storage with CCTV coverage for peace of mind. Remember, the bustling streets of Cardiff offer numerous nearby cafes and shops to grab a bite or essentials before you catch your train.
Getting to and from Cardiff Queen Street is a breeze with several options available. There are local bus services with limited offerings right outside the station on weekdays. During rail disruptions, replacement bus services are set up at bus stops nearby, ensuring you aren't left stranded. However, taxis aren't as readily accessible since there are no designated accessible taxi points or spaces.
